Emilio de la Morena

Fashion Designer

Emilio de la Morena is a fashion designer, born in Spain but based in Britain since 1993. After graduating with a first class honours degree in International Business from Edinburgh, e La Morena worked in brand consultancy in London. He began studying Fashion Design at Central Saint Martins in 2002, going on to work for Rafael Lopez and Jonathan Saunders. De la Morena's work is inspired by his Spanish heritage, often featuring complex use of obscure craft techniques. He reached the semifinals of the Fashion Fringe Award with his debut womenswear collection in 2005. In 2008, the designer was the recipient of NewGen sponsorship for the first time, and also featured in Hywel Davies' book 100 New Fashion Designers.
